Another behavior that people desire to modify in their pet dogs is to prevent a dog from chewing things. The solution to this problem is to let the dogs play with toys. The toys can be in the same shape of some household item. For example, if the dog likes to chew shoes, give toys resembling shoes. Never give a dog too many toys in one go. This leaves the dog confused.
Biting, pulling clothes, chewing, jumping are the playful habits of dogs to gather attention. Dogs are difficult to train than puppies. Hence, training should start once the pup is born so that these tendencies do not become behavioral problems. Patience is required to train an adult dog.
Reward the dog for good behavior. This is the most ardent step in obedience dog training. This procedure boosts and cultures good habits in the dog. The dog is more likely to obey instrucions appropriately. This causes a amiable relationship between dog owners and their dogs.
Many dog trainers claim that reinfocement training is the best way to train a dog. Therefore it's usually recommended to use positive reinforcement training to train your dogs. This process can be slow. So when training like this, be sure to take care to scold the dog less. You do not want negative feelings in the dog!
However, penalize the dog. It does not mean to punish. So instead, just point out that it's misbehaving by pulling the leash or jerking it and ignoring the dog. This is enough to make it guilty.
It is a good idea to do some research on the breed, unique characteristics of the dog. There are different types of dogs and they all have different types of characteristics. This means of course that they also behave differently in similar situations.
Always be regular and maintain a routine of the training. This makes the dog more efficient. Dogs are attentive for a short span of time. Hence, keep the training short and simple. The basic commands of obedience dog training are to sit, stand and come. For example, always use "sit" for the dog to sit. Never use "sit" one time, and "sit down" the other time. This is confusing for the dog.
Another method used in dog obedience training is the clinker method. This is also one known as operating conditioning. This devide creates a sound when pressed. This means only use this method where there is minimal distractions and in guarded places.
Call out the dog's name. When the dog responds, click and give it a treat. Repeat this process over and over. This trains the dog to associate the click or sound with a good feeling.
